Geanard Howard, 48, of St. Louis was shot and killed while breaking into the Tuscan Masonic Lodge shortly before 4 a.m. Feb. 22 by an occupant of lodge at 5015 Westminster Place, police said. Howard was found with a puncture wound on a bathroom floor of the building and pronounced dead at the scene. The shooter, a 37 year-old man, told officers he had been awakened by the building's security alarm before he picked up a gun, searched the building and shot the man, police said. The Lodge, at the corner of Westminster and Kingshighway in St. Louis' Central West End neighborhood, is a historic two-story building used by the Freemasons’ Tuscan Lodge No. 360, a local chapter of the Freemasons fraternal organization.
